
Caterpillar roll

This website is using a security service to protect itself from caterpillar roll attacks. The page you have requested is not here.

Please go to the Dictionary homepage. It is also found in Mexico. The species belongs to the family of slug caterpillars, Limacodidae. It has a pair of fleshy horns at both ends. These and most of the rest of the body bear urticating hairs that secrete an irritating venom. The larvae feed on a large variety of plants.

Exit mobile version